Factors to Consider When Choosing Sump Pump Backup Systems With Battery

Choosing the right sump pump backup system with battery involves understanding several key factors. It’s not just about wattage; compatibility with your existing sump pump, ease of installation, and maintenance also play vital roles. Being aware of common pitfalls, such as overspending on unnecessary features or underestimating your power needs, can save you money and hassle. This guide highlights the main considerations to keep in mind as you select a system that will reliably protect your home during power outages.

Power Capacity and Runtime

Understanding the wattage and runtime of a backup system is crucial. A higher wattage allows the system to handle larger pumps or more demanding conditions, while longer runtime ensures it can operate through extended outages. Consider your sump pump’s power requirements and the typical duration of outages in your area to choose a system that won’t run out of juice when you need it most. Remember, a system with excessive capacity may be more expensive and larger than necessary, so match the specs to your specific needs.

Ease of Installation and Maintenance

A backup system should be straightforward to install, especially if you’re not a DIY expert. Look for models with clear instructions, preassembled parts, or integrated features like remote monitoring. Maintenance requirements vary; some systems need regular battery checks or updates, while others are nearly maintenance-free. Investing in a model with simple maintenance routines can reduce long-term hassle, but don’t overlook the importance of accessible service points or customer support, which can save time if issues arise.

Battery Type and Lifespan

The type of battery—typically sealed lead-acid or lithium-ion—affects both performance and longevity. Lithium-ion batteries tend to last longer and charge faster but come at a higher price. Consider how often you’ll need to replace or service the battery, and whether the system provides easy access for replacement. A longer lifespan reduces total ownership costs, but cheaper batteries might require more frequent replacement, adding to maintenance overhead.

Additional Features and Monitoring

Features like LCD displays, remote control, automatic switching, and monitoring alerts can significantly enhance your experience. These tools provide real-time status updates, making it easier to detect issues early. However, extra features usually come with a higher price tag. Decide which features are essential based on your comfort level with technology and your desire for peace of mind. Over-investing in high-tech options without needing them can lead to unnecessary costs.

Cost and Value

Price varies widely among backup systems, often correlating with power capacity and advanced features. While it’s tempting to pick the most affordable option, investing in a slightly higher-priced system with better durability and longer runtime often pays off in reliability. On the other hand, for homes with minimal flooding risk, a basic system might suffice. Balance your budget with your risk level and the importance of continuous operation during outages to find the best value.

Frequently Asked Questions

How long will a typical battery backup run during a power outage?

The runtime of a sump pump backup with battery depends on its wattage and the power draw of your pump. Most systems offer between 4 to 12 hours of operation on a full charge, but this can vary based on the size of the battery and the pump’s demands. For prolonged outages, larger capacity systems or multiple batteries can extend runtime, although at increased cost. Consider your local outage history and your sump pump’s power needs when selecting a backup with adequate runtime.

Do I need to replace the battery frequently?

Battery lifespan depends on the type, usage, and maintenance, but most lead-acid batteries need replacement every 3-5 years. Lithium-ion batteries tend to last longer, around 5-8 years, with less maintenance. Regular testing and keeping the battery charged are essential to ensure reliability. Failing to replace aging batteries risks backup failure when you need it most, so factor in replacement costs when choosing a system.

Can these backup systems handle high-capacity sump pumps?

Yes, but only if the system’s wattage and battery capacity match your pump’s requirements. Larger pumps require higher wattage and longer runtime to operate effectively during outages. Always check the specifications for compatibility before purchasing, and consider a model with a higher rated wattage if you have a particularly large or demanding sump pump. Failing to match capacity could result in inadequate backup performance.

Are these backup systems easy to install myself?

Many systems are designed for DIY installation, featuring prewired components and clear instructions. However, some setups, especially those with monitoring or multiple batteries, might require basic electrical skills or professional help. Always follow manufacturer guidelines to ensure safety and proper function. If unsure, consulting an electrician can prevent installation errors and ensure compliance with local codes.

What additional features should I consider for peace of mind?

Features like remote monitoring, automatic switch-over, and real-time alerts enhance reliability and convenience. These tools allow you to be notified promptly if the system detects a problem or battery issues, reducing the risk of failure during a storm. While these extras add to the cost, they can prevent costly water damage by providing early warning. Decide which features align with your level of tech comfort and risk tolerance.
